If nothing else, tomorrowā€™s first Final Four game will give us one of the most anticipated one-on-one matchups weā€™ve seen yet; soon-to-be 2x POTY Zach Edey against tournament fan-favorite DJ Burns šŸæ

Burns, fresh off a 29-point showing against Duke, isnā€™t looking to get any potential football career started just yet. And he sounds more than ready to go toe-to-toe with Edey tomorrow. But good luck to the big fella on that frontā€¦heā€™ll certainly need it šŸ˜¬

  • This is hardly groundbreaking news, but Edey isnā€™t a guy you can stop; you can only hope to slow him down. And so far this tournament, itā€™s safe to say teams havenā€™t been doing a very good job of that

  • Through four games, heā€™s averaging an absurd 30 PPG and 16.3 RPG, including an absolute masterclass in Sundayā€™s Elite 8 win over a very dangerous Tennessee team šŸ˜¤

NC Stateā€™s Cinderella run over the past month has been nothing short of electric; the Wolfpack has now rattled off nine straight victories in win-or-go-home gamesā€¦

ā€¦and you can count me among those rooting for a tenth. But Edey and the Boilermakers are undoubtedly their toughest test yet šŸ‘€

Itā€™s not often you see a double-digit favorite in the Final Four, but thatā€™s just the kind of dominant run UConn has been on lately (despite the selection committeeā€™s best efforts, according to Dan Hurley šŸ˜‚)

  • The Huskies have won their four tournament games by an average of 27.8 PPG (seriously, not an exaggeration), and they hardly even know what itā€™s like to not have the lead šŸ¤Æ

With less than two minutes to go in the first half of UConnā€™s Elite 8 game, they were knotted up at 23 apiece with Illinois, who also looked like one of best teams in the field. So of course, the Huskies then proceeded to go on one of the craziest runs youā€™ll ever see šŸ˜³

Dominance is the only word to describe it. Alabama looked quite impressive last weekend in victories over UNC and Clemson, and if it werenā€™t for Edey, Mark Sears might be the current frontrunner for the tournamentā€™s MOP šŸ¹

ā€¦but with respect to the Crimson Tide, thereā€™s just no way Iā€™m picking against the Huskies right now šŸ˜¤
